summ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orouwou <26526779+ouwou@users.noreply.github.com>2021-11-18 20:44:18 -0500
committerouwou <26526779+ouwou@users.noreply.github.com>2021-11-18 20:44:18 -0500
commit36d5e011e85f322dda097b2dcc9fd9fcd14546b4 (patch)
tree36eaa0e7b93e419ebc32eeb006c8bc8c1c7a98e0
parent5a4bcbf3774e2f3c5a3a2fa1a63dffa563fefc28 (diff)
downloadabaddon-portaudio-36d5e011e85f322dda097b2dcc9fd9fcd14546b4.tar.gz
abaddon-portaudio-36d5e011e85f322dda097b2dcc9fd9fcd14546b4.zip
more fixings (hopefully)
-rw-r--r--.github/workflows/ci.yml9
-rw-r--r--ci/msys-deps.txt15
2 files changed, 21 insertions, 3 deletions
di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ml
index 4dda2ea..afc0e0c 100644
--- a/.github/workflows/ci.yml
+++ b/.github/workflows/ci.yml
@@ -41,11 +41,14 @@ jobs:
- name: Setup Artifact
run: |
- mkdir build/artifactdir
+ mkdir -p build/artifactdir/bin build/artifactdir/ssl build/artifactdir/lib
cd build
- cp *.exe artifactdir
+ cp *.exe artifactdir/bin
cd ..
- cat "ci/msys-deps.txt" | sed 's/\r$//' | xargs -I % cp /mingw64% build/artifactdir
+ cp /mingw64/ssl/certs/ca-bundle.crt build/artifactdir/ssl
+ cp -r /mingw64/lib/gdk-pixbuf-2.0 build/artifactdir/lib
+ cp -r css res build/artifactdir/bin
+ cat "ci/msys-deps.txt" | sed 's/\r$//' | xargs -I % cp /mingw64% build/artifactdir/bin
- name: Upload build
uses: actions/upload-artifact@v2
diff --git a/ci/msys-deps.txt b/ci/msys-deps.txt
index 0be1911..35d10e9 100644
--- a/ci/msys-deps.txt
+++ b/ci/msys-deps.txt
@@ -1,3 +1,5 @@
+/bin/gdbus.exe
+/bin/gspawn-win64-helper-console.exe
/bin/libatk-1.0-0.dll
/bin/libatkmm-1.6-1.dll
/bin/libbrotlicommon.dll
@@ -6,13 +8,17 @@
/bin/libcairo-2.dll
/bin/libcairo-gobject-2.dll
/bin/libcairomm-1.0-1.dll
+/bin/libcrypto-1_1-x64.dll
+/bin/libcurl-4.dll
/bin/libdatrie-1.dll
+/bin/libdeflate.dll
/bin/libepoxy-0.dll
/bin/libexpat-1.dll
/bin/libffi-7.dll
/bin/libfontconfig-1.dll
/bin/libfreetype-6.dll
/bin/libfribidi-0.dll
+/bin/libgcc_s_seh-1.dll
/bin/libgdk-3-0.dll
/bin/libgdk_pixbuf-2.0-0.dll
/bin/libgdkmm-3.0-1.dll
@@ -27,7 +33,9 @@
/bin/libgtkmm-3.0-1.dll
/bin/libharfbuzz-0.dll
/bin/libiconv-2.dll
+/bin/libidn2-0.dll
/bin/libintl-8.dll
+/bin/libnghttp2-14.dll
/bin/libpango-1.0-0.dll
/bin/libpangocairo-1.0-0.dll
/bin/libpangoft2-1.0-0.dll
@@ -36,7 +44,14 @@
/bin/libpcre-1.dll
/bin/libpixman-1-0.dll
/bin/libpng16-16.dll
+/bin/libpsl-5.dll
/bin/libsigc-2.0-0.dll
+/bin/libsqlite3-0.dll
+/bin/libssh2-1.dll
+/bin/libssl-1_1-x64.dll
/bin/libstdc++-6.dll
/bin/libthai-0.dll
+/bin/libwinpthread-1.dll
+/bin/libzstd.dll
+/bin/unistring-2.dll
/bin/zlib1.dll